Is ZZZ Crypto Legit?

Current evidence suggests that ZZZ is a real cryptocurrency rather than an obvious fake token.

ZZZ is a community-driven meme token deployed on Robinhood Chain. Market-data services identify its contract as 0x7dbf38976f6d3b9c529e7d9484a71898b409ee6a, while trading activity and wallet holders provide evidence of an active market around the asset.

The most notable legitimacy signal is its developer history. GMX has stated that X, its original lead developer and now an adviser, personally confirmed that he deployed ZZZ on Robinhood Chain.

That does not mean ZZZ is an official GMX token. GMX has specifically explained that X's ZZZ activity is separate from the company behind the protocol, and the wallet used for the deployment is an old personal deployer rather than an active GMX deployment wallet.

So, is ZZZ crypto legit? The available evidence points towards yes. The more difficult question is whether ZZZ is safe to trade, because legitimacy does not remove the risks associated with a newly launched meme token.

Who Created ZZZ Crypto?

ZZZ was deployed by X, the pseudonymous original lead developer associated with GMX.

According to a GMX announcement, X has stepped back from active development and now serves as an adviser. He personally confirmed that he deployed ZZZ on Robinhood Chain.

The announcement also provides an important clarification about the wallet behind the deployment.

The wallet was an original personal deployer previously used to launch XVIX, a project that preceded GMX. GMX said that the wallet is not an active GMX deployer and is not connected to an active GMX V2 contract.

This makes the founder story more verifiable than a typical anonymous meme-token launch.

However, traders should not interpret the developer's history as an endorsement of ZZZ's future value. A recognised developer can create a legitimate token that remains highly speculative and volatile.

Is ZZZ an Official GMX Token?

No.

The connection between ZZZ and GMX comes from its developer, not from the GMX protocol itself.

GMX has explicitly stated that X is building his current AI-focused work outside GM Labs, the company behind GMX and GMTrade. The announcement describes his relationship with GMX as an advisory one and says the company has no link to his new project beyond that role.

This distinction matters because traders could otherwise assume that ZZZ is a GMX ecosystem token.

It is more accurate to describe ZZZ as a separate community token deployed by a developer who has a notable history with GMX.

What Is the ZZZ Contract Address?

The ZZZ contract address on Robinhood Chain is:

0x7dbf38976f6d3b9c529e7d9484a71898b409ee6a

Market-data sources identify the token as an ERC-20 asset with 18 decimals on Robinhood Chain. The token was first tracked in early September 2026, shortly after its launch.

The contract address is particularly important because ZZZ is not a unique ticker. Different crypto assets can use the same symbol, meaning searching only for "ZZZ" does not prove that a token is authentic.

Before trading, users should confirm:

  • The network is Robinhood Chain.
  • The contract matches 0x7dbf38976f6d3b9c529e7d9484a71898b409ee6a.
  • The token details correspond with the intended ZZZ asset.

Using the correct contract is one of the simplest ways to avoid buying an unrelated token with the same ticker.

Is the ZZZ Contract Safe?

The available contract information provides some positive signals, but it does not make ZZZ risk-free.

Current market-data and contract information indicate a straightforward token structure, while available data does not show the type of obvious contract features that would automatically make a token appear fraudulent.

However, smart-contract safety and market safety are different things.

Even if the contract behaves as expected, traders can still lose money because of extreme price movements, low liquidity, concentrated holdings or a sudden decline in demand.

The age of the token is also relevant. ZZZ launched only in September 2026, leaving very little historical information from which to assess its behaviour across different market conditions. CoinDesk lists its launch date as September 5, 2026.

A contract check should therefore be treated as one part of due diligence rather than proof that ZZZ is completely safe.

Extreme Price Volatility

ZZZ has experienced very large price movements within a short period.

On September 6, early market data showed ZZZ gaining more than 2,500% over 24 hours. By September 9, market reports showed another sharp surge, with its market capitalisation temporarily moving above $50 million.

Moves of this size demonstrate how quickly sentiment can change around a new meme token.

Large gains can attract more buyers, but the same market structure can produce equally rapid declines when demand weakens.

Liquidity Risk

Trading volume should not be confused with liquidity.

Early ZZZ data showed millions of dollars in daily trading volume while available liquidity was measured in hundreds of thousands of dollars. For example, one September 8 snapshot showed approximately $3.36 million in 24-hour volume against about $619,000 in liquidity.

This difference matters because liquidity determines how easily traders can enter or exit positions without causing significant price impact.

If liquidity decreases while large holders begin selling, slippage can rise quickly.

Short Trading History

ZZZ has only been trading since early September 2026.

That means there is not enough historical data to determine how it might behave during a broader market correction or a prolonged period of lower interest.

The token's recent performance therefore should not be treated as evidence of a sustainable long-term trend.

Holder Concentration

Wallet distribution is another risk to monitor.

Early market data showed that the largest ten wallets accounted for a meaningful portion of ZZZ's supply, although the concentration was lower than some other newly launched tokens on Robinhood Chain. A September 6 snapshot put the top 10 at around 27.5%.

Concentration does not automatically mean those wallets are controlled by the developer or that they intend to sell.

It does mean that large wallet movements can potentially have a greater effect on price than they would in a more broadly distributed asset.

Meme-Driven Demand

ZZZ is primarily a community-driven meme token.

Its appeal comes partly from its unusual "ZZZ" identity and the narrative surrounding AI agents and online encyclopaedia edits. That narrative helped generate attention, but it should not be confused with proven utility or revenue generation.

If market attention shifts to another narrative, demand for ZZZ could weaken quickly.

Same-Ticker Confusion

The ZZZ ticker is used by more than one crypto asset.

This creates an additional practical risk for traders because a search for "ZZZ" alone may return unrelated tokens.

The full contract address is therefore more reliable than the ticker when identifying the intended asset.

Why Is ZZZ Linked to an AI Narrative?

One of the reasons ZZZ attracted attention is an unusual narrative involving AI agents and edits to online encyclopaedia pages.

The story became part of the token's identity and contributed to the wider speculation surrounding ZZZ. Reports about the token have described the narrative as being connected to patterns observed in AI-related activity involving wiki content.

However, the narrative should be separated from verified token utility.

There is no basis for treating the AI story itself as proof that ZZZ operates an AI protocol, owns an AI product or generates revenue from AI activity.

For now, it is better understood as a meme and market narrative that helped attract attention to the token.

Does Robinhood Chain Make ZZZ Official?

No.

ZZZ being deployed on Robinhood Chain does not mean that the token was issued or endorsed by Robinhood.

Robinhood Chain is an Ethereum Layer 2 network designed as infrastructure for on-chain financial applications and assets. Robinhood announced the network's mainnet and broader blockchain plans in July 2026.

A third-party token can therefore exist on the network without being an official Robinhood product.

For ZZZ, the relevant evidence is its contract, deployment history and developer information rather than the name of the blockchain on which it operates.

Is ZZZ a Scam or Legit?

There is currently insufficient evidence to classify ZZZ as a scam.

The token has a verifiable contract, active on-chain trading and a publicly documented connection to its deployer. Most significantly, GMX publicly stated that X personally confirmed deploying ZZZ.

Those factors make the token different from an anonymous asset whose creator cannot be identified or whose contract cannot be independently verified.

However, legitimate does not mean low risk.

ZZZ remains a newly launched meme token with limited history and substantial volatility. A legitimate token can still fall sharply, suffer from declining liquidity or lose most of its market interest.

The most accurate assessment is therefore that ZZZ appears legitimate in terms of its identifiable deployment and creator, while remaining a high-risk speculative asset.
